Pain Point
Consumer Mains Deterioration
After a recent storm, we found significant deterioration of consumer mains in a pre-1985 home in Engadine. The rubber insulation had cracked right through, exposing conductors — enough to trigger an Ausgrid defect notice over safety and compliance concerns.
Our Solution
Consumer Mains Replacement with UV-Resistant Insulation
A level 2 electrician uses thermal imaging and visual inspections to diagnose how far the deterioration's gone in your consumer mains. We'll then replace the old rubber or early PVC insulated mains with modern UV-resistant insulation to make sure everything's up to current standards. You'll get a detailed photo report documenting the condition before and after the work, plus a compliance certificate where required.

Pain Point
Undersized Consumer Mains
After installing a new split-system air-conditioning unit in a mid-rise home in Sutherland Shire, our electricians identified that the existing 10 mm² consumer mains weren't adequate for modern electrical loads. This resulted in overheating at the main switch and an Ausgrid-issued defect notice for non-compliant connections. Our Solution
Consumer Mains Upgrade for Modern Electrical Loads
A level 2 electrician assesses your existing consumer mains using load testing and voltage drop analysis to work out whether they're up to the job for modern appliances. We then upgrade the mains to a suitable size, making sure they can handle current and future loads like solar inverters and EV chargers. Where it's required, a compliance certificate will be issued to confirm the upgrade meets Ausgrid's specifications.
Pain Point
Timber Private Power Pole Failures
In a multi-unit mid-rise development in Barden Ridge, Sutherland Shire, we came across several ageing private timber power poles showing signs of decay and termite damage. Ausgrid's recent inspection had issued defect notices, flagging the real risk of service interruptions in bushfire-prone areas.
Our Solution
Timber Power Pole Replacement with Steel Alternatives
A level 2 electrician carries out visual inspections and structural assessments to check the condition of private timber power poles. We'll replace any poles showing signs of decay or termite damage with durable steel alternatives, making sure everything's up to safety standards. You'll get a detailed photo report documenting the replacement process, and a compliance certificate where it's required.

A defect notice from Ausgrid/Endeavour Energy typically presents as a formal document outlining necessary rectifications for electrical services. It may indicate critical safety issues requiring urgent action, such as disconnection within 24 hours, or allow up to 60 days for minor compliance issues. Only a licensed Level 2 Electrician can perform the required installations and repairs to resolve these notices. NSW Fair Trading requires all Level 2 electricians to hold a valid Electrical Contractor Licence and ASP Level 2 accreditation. This ensures only qualified professionals can perform critical work, like addressing defect notices from Ausgrid. For Sutherland Shire homeowners, that means hiring licensed electricians protects you from dodgy operators. Always verify credentials through the contractor register to confirm compliance and protect your property.
